Banana ketchup

Ingredients for 1 servings:

  • 3 bananas
  • 1 tbsp, heaped soy sauce
  • 1 tbsp, heaped tomato paste
  • 120 ml water
  • 120 ml apple cider vinegar or fruit vinegar
  • 2 garlic cloves
  • 1 onion(s)
  • 1 pinch of salt
  • 1 pinch(s) of pepper
  • 1 tbsp honey or a handful of raisins
  • 2 small chili peppers
  • 1 bay leaf
  • 1 tsp paprika powder

Instructions

Working time approx. 10 minutes; Cooking/baking time approx. 30 minutes; Total time approx. 40 minutes

a fruity sauce with a little spice

Dice the onion and sauté in a saucepan until translucent. Stir in the tomato paste. Crush the garlic. Finely chop the peppers. Mash the bananas. Add all ingredients to the pan and simmer for about 30 minutes. Remove the bay leaf and puree it with a hand blender. Pour into a 500 ml bottle. Delicious with poultry or salad.
